Review: Celestron C6 Schmidt-Cassegrain – AstroGear …

    https://astrogeartoday.com/review-celestron-c6-schmidt-cassegrain/
    Available as a bare optical tube assembly or packaged with a variety of computerized mounts, the Celestron C6 Schmidt-Cassegrain (MSRP: $459.95) fills the gap between its 5 and 8-inch brothers. A 150mm, f/10 system, the telescope weighs just 8.6 pounds with a 6×30 finder and star diagonal attached.

Celestron C6-N Review

    http://www.derbyastronomy.org/CelestronC6NReview.htm
    The C6-N is a 6” diameter, 750mm focal length Newtonian (f/5). It is a very simple design, the light being collected by a parabolic mirror and brought to focus just outside the side of the optical tube by means of a 45deg flat secondary mirror. The resulting image is then magnified by whatever eyepiece you want to use.

Celestron C6-A XLT Telescope - CHUCKHAWKS.COM

    https://www.chuckhawks.com/celestron_C6.htm
    More recently, the C6 (5.9" SCT) and the C9 (9.25" SCT) models were added to the line. The C6 is an especially interesting addition to the Celestron SCT line. It offers almost 1/3 more light grasp than the C5's 319x, yet remains a very compact optical tube assembly. The C6 weighs only about 2-1/2 pounds more and is three inches longer than a C5.
